Outline of Final Research Achievements

The mock forensic samples with low biomass were analyzd by using both metaCRISPR typing, a previously developed microbiome-based personal identification method, and human DNA typing. CRISPR sequences were similar to those of the donor for some mock samples, for which no information was obtained from human DNA analysis. These results indicate that metaCRISPR typing may provide additional information for personal identification of low-biomass samples that cannot be identified by conventional human DNA analysis.

Academic Significance and Societal Importance of the Research Achievements

皮膚の表面にはヒトDNAより多量の微生物DNAが存在していると考えられており、ヒトDNAが十分に採れない場合の個人識別を目的として、これまでに各国で微生物叢の保持する遺伝情報を用いた個人識別法の開発が試みられてきた。しかし、試料中に含まれるDNA量が微量な場合に、微生物DNAを利用した個人識別が一般的なヒトDNA型検査と比較してより有効であることを実証した研究は例がない。本課題で検証した結果、前課題で開発したメタCRISPR解析はヒトDNAがほとんど含まれない試料でも個人識別が可能な場合があることが明らかになり、微生物叢の保持する遺伝情報の有用性を示すことができた。
